Dr. Navdeep Rana is a Researcher and Group Leader in the Department of Living Matter Physics at the Max Planck Institute for Dynamics and Self-Organization (MPI-DS) in Göttingen, Germany, where he leads an independent research group investigating physical principles in biological systems.
His core research spans Biophysics, Soft Matter Physics, and Active Matter, with specialized focus on non-equilibrium dynamics, collective cellular behaviors, and statistical mechanical models of living systems. His work integrates theoretical frameworks with experimental approaches to unravel emergent properties in biological matter.
As Group Leader, Dr. Rana directs a dedicated research team within MPI-DS's Department of Living Matter Physics, advancing interdisciplinary studies at the physics-biology interface.
